A five-piece sludge and doom metal band from Ghent, Belgium, signed to Consouling Sounds and Lay Bare Recordings. They debuted with the 21-minute EP 'Mudslinger' (2020), followed by their self-titled 12" (2021) and the full-length 'The Great Liberation Through Hearing' (2023), earning a reputation for massively heavy, riff-driven performances that reviewers described with the phrase 'there is heavy, and then there is Modder.'
